What Are High Head Submersible Sewage Pumps?
High head submersible sewage pumps are specialized pumps created to move wastewater and sewage over fars away and elevations. Unlike conventional sewage pumps, these are developed to deal with greater levels of stress, making them suitable for applications where the discharge needs to be elevated substantially. They operate by being completely immersed in the sewage or wastewater they are pumping, which assists in cooling the motor and minimizing sound.

Common Issues and Troubleshooting
Even the best pumps can run into issues from time to time. Comprehending usual troubles and their solutions can save you money and time.
Determining Common Problems
Usual problems include obstructing, reduced flow rates, and getting too hot. Blocking can take place if the pump is not developed to manage the dimension and type of solids present in the wastewater. Decreased flow prices can be as a result of blockages or wear and tear on the impellers. Getting too hot is often a result of not enough cooling, which can occur if the pump is not totally submerged.
Fixing Tips
For blocking concerns, regular cleaning and making use of a pump with anti-clogging impellers can aid. To resolve decreased circulation rates, examine the pump and pipes for obstructions and put on. Overheating issues can be mitigated by ensuring the pump is adequately immersed and not running dry.
